Highlights
Are people in Joplin older or younger than people in Kirkland?
- The Median Age in Joplin is 0.8 years younger than in Kirkland.

Are housing costs cheaper in Joplin or Kirkland?
- Joplin housing costs are 84.2% less expensive than Kirkland hous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Joplin or Kirkland?
- The average commute for residents of Joplin is 11.3 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Kirkland.

Things to do in Kirkland?
Kirkland, Washington provides breathtaking views of Lake Washington and within city limits there are three additional lakes - Juanita Bay Park and Mercer Slough Nature Park offer unique wildlife habitats as well as plenty of recreational opportunities for exploring.
